Landowner Liability Protections (LLPS) afforded under the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ation, and Liability Act (CERCLA) are contingent on All Appropriate Inquiry conducted prior to acquisition. However, for contaminated properties, those protections may also be contingent on Continuing Obligations. ASTM International has developed industry standards that guide users and producers through the process. This engaging panel will offer an update on the status of relevant ASTM Standards, case studies on their successful implementation, and cautionary tales when things went sideways.
